Families and honeymooners alike adore this small Caribbean island. Activities range from the relaxing (sunbathing on golden-sand beaches, visiting Colonial villages, soaking in thermal baths) to the active (ziplining through the rainforest canopy, windsurfing in the clear blue water or climbing a dormant volcano). Enjoy the unique experience of walking between the steaming sulfur springs of volcanic Mt. Soufrière. On Friday nights, visitors join locals for outdoor dancing and seafood dinners.
St. Lucia has an abundance of caribbean vacation accommodation choices to suit individual tastes and budgets from all-inclusive resorts, luxury villas and conventional hotels to charming small hotels, intimate inns and simple guesthouses. Opt for the north or the south of the island - two completely different experiences. Locations vary from beachfront to more rustic areas in-land. Likewise facilities and services on offer are wide ranging – pools, restaurants, air-conditioning, babysitting, shops to name a few.
